The Due Diligence Coordinator is a critical role in supporting the transactional initiatives of the company. The Due Diligence Coordinator will be collaborating with the Transactions team in executing acquisitions, dispositions, and financings.

A due diligence checklist is an organized way to analyze a company that you are acquiring through sale, merger, or another method. By following this checklist, you can learn about a company's assets, liabilities, contracts, benefits, and potential problems.
A real estate transaction coordinator is a professional who assists a real estate agent in performing various administrative duties. The TC will manage tasks from when the contract is established to when the deal closes. A real estate transaction coordinator can handle the contract side of the process.
